"abatanado" meaning in Portuguese

See abatanado in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

IPA: /a.ba.taˈna.du/ [Brazil], /a.ba.taˈna.du/ [Brazil], /a.ba.taˈna.do/ [Southern-Brazil], /ɐ.bɐ.tɐˈna.du/ [Portugal], [ɐ.βɐ.tɐˈna.ðu] [Portugal] Forms: abatanados [plural]
Etymology: Possibly from Spanish abatanado. Etymology templates: {{bor|pt|es|abatanado}} Spanish abatanado Head templates: {{pt-noun|m}} abatanado m (plural abatanados)
  1. (Portugal) coffee served in a large cup, like a tea cup Tags: Portugal, masculine Synonyms: banheira [Mozambique], chino [Madeira]
